Franklin Township is a township in Bourbon County, Kansas, United States. As of the 2000 census, its population was 312.

Geography

Franklin Township covers an area of 71.55 square miles (185.3 km2) and contains no incorporated settlements. According to the USGS, it contains two cemeteries: Boulware and Stevenson.

The Little Osage River and smaller streams of Bell Branch, Buck Run, Irish Creek, Limestone Creek, Owl Creek and Ross Branch run through this township.
